AI-powered voice agents are transforming communication by allowing real-time, human-like interactions across industries. With platforms like Vapi and AssemblyAI, developers can create advanced voice agents capable of listening, understanding, and responding with exceptional accuracy. These agents are reshaping customer service, appointment scheduling, language translation, and more.

As businesses increasingly adopt AI voice agents, scalability becomes a critical consideration. Vapi addresses this need with concurrency features that enable the efficient handling of multiple simultaneous calls. This capability is particularly valuable for large-scale deployments, such as:
By combining AI voice agents with live human agents, businesses can optimize operations while maintaining a personal touch for more complex interactions. This hybrid approach ensures efficiency without sacrificing quality.
